CVE-2026-70913
Oracle · Identity Manager
A critical vulnerability in Oracle Identity Manager allows unauthenticated attackers to achieve full system takeover via network-based HTTP requests.
Executive summary
A critical vulnerability in Oracle Identity Manager allows unauthenticated remote attackers to gain full control of the application, posing an extreme risk to enterprise identity infrastructure.
Vulnerability
This vulnerability affects the Core component of Oracle Identity Manager and permits unauthenticated attackers with network access to execute unauthorized actions. The flaw is easily exploitable via HTTP, leading to a complete compromise of the identity management system.
Business impact
The potential for total system takeover represents the highest level of risk to an organization, as attackers could manipulate user identities, escalate privileges, or access sensitive corporate data. With a CVSS score of 9.8, this flaw necessitates immediate attention to prevent unauthorized access to critical authentication services and downstream business applications.
Remediation
Immediate Action: Review the official Oracle Security Alert for the September 2026 cycle to identify and apply the necessary patches or security updates for your specific deployment.
Proactive Monitoring: Monitor network ingress traffic for unusual HTTP patterns targeting the Identity Manager endpoints and review application logs for unauthorized administrative activity.
Compensating Controls: Deploy Web Application Firewall rules to block unauthorized or malformed HTTP requests directed at the Identity Manager web interface until the vendor patch is applied.
